Why Refrigeration Is Essential for Food Safety

Refrigeration slows the growth of bacteria and other microorganisms that cause food spoilage and foodborne illness. By maintaining food at safe temperatures, refrigeration systems help preserve freshness and reduce the risk of contamination.



Food safety regulations require many perishable foods to be stored below specific temperature thresholds. In Australia, refrigerated food should generally be kept at or below 5°C to limit bacterial growth.


When refrigeration systems fail to maintain these temperatures consistently, food may enter the temperature danger zone. This range, typically between 5°C and 60°C, allows bacteria to multiply rapidly.


Businesses that depend on refrigeration must ensure their systems operate reliably to maintain safe food storage conditions.

The Temperature Danger Zone

The temperature danger zone is one of the most important concepts in food safety compliance. Within this temperature range, harmful bacteria can grow quickly and increase the risk of foodborne illness.


If refrigeration equipment is underperforming, food may spend extended periods within this danger zone. Even small fluctuations in temperature can significantly affect food safety over time.


Common causes of refrigeration temperature issues include:

  • Faulty thermostats
  • Blocked airflow within units
  • Dirty condenser coils
  • Refrigerant leaks
  • Overloaded refrigeration systems


Businesses that rely on refrigeration should monitor storage temperatures regularly to ensure they remain within safe limits.

Risks of Non-Compliant Refrigeration

Failing to maintain safe refrigeration temperatures can lead to several serious consequences for food businesses.

Food Contamination

Improper refrigeration increases the likelihood of bacterial growth in stored food. Pathogens such as Salmonella, Listeria and E. coli can multiply rapidly if food is not stored at the correct temperature.


Contaminated food poses a significant health risk to customers and can result in foodborne illness outbreaks.

Regulatory Breaches

Food businesses must comply with strict food safety regulations enforced by local health authorities. Inspectors often review refrigeration temperatures during routine health inspections.


If refrigeration systems are found to be operating outside safe ranges, businesses may receive warnings, fines or even temporary closures until the issue is resolved.


Reliable refrigeration plays an important role in helping businesses maintain compliance with these regulations.

Financial Loss

Food spoilage caused by refrigeration failure can quickly lead to costly waste. Restaurants, supermarkets and food service providers often store large quantities of perishable stock that depend on consistent refrigeration.


If temperatures rise unexpectedly, entire batches of food may need to be discarded to avoid food safety risks.


In addition to lost stock, businesses may face repair costs, operational downtime and reduced productivity.

Reputational Damage

Reputation is extremely important in the food industry. Customers trust businesses to provide safe and high-quality products.


A food safety breach linked to refrigeration problems can damage public confidence and lead to negative reviews or media attention.

The Importance of Regular Maintenance

Routine maintenance plays a vital role in keeping refrigeration systems operating efficiently and reliably. Preventative servicing allows technicians to detect minor faults before they develop into major failures.


Regular maintenance typically includes:

  • Cleaning condenser coils
  • Checking refrigerant levels
  • Inspecting seals and door gaskets
  • Testing thermostats and temperature controls
  • Verifying airflow and ventilation


These checks help ensure refrigeration equipment maintains consistent temperatures and operates efficiently.

Monitoring Temperature and Compliance

Food safety compliance often requires businesses to keep accurate records of storage temperatures. Many commercial kitchens and food storage facilities use temperature monitoring systems to track conditions throughout the day.


These systems allow staff to quickly identify temperature fluctuations and take corrective action before food safety is compromised.


Manual temperature checks are also common and typically involve using calibrated thermometers to verify storage conditions.


Reliable refrigeration combined with regular monitoring helps businesses maintain compliance with food safety standards.

Energy Efficiency and System Performance

Underperforming refrigeration systems often consume more energy while delivering poorer cooling performance. Faulty components, poor airflow and dirty coils force equipment to work harder to maintain target temperatures.


This increased workload not only raises energy costs but also places additional strain on compressors and other mechanical components.


By maintaining refrigeration systems properly, businesses can improve both efficiency and reliability.

When to Upgrade Refrigeration Equipment

In some cases, ageing refrigeration systems may struggle to maintain consistent temperatures despite ongoing maintenance.


Older units can become inefficient or unreliable due to worn components and outdated technology. If refrigeration equipment frequently requires repairs or cannot maintain safe storage temperatures, replacement may be the most practical solution.


Upgrading to modern refrigeration systems often improves temperature stability, energy efficiency and compliance with current food safety standards.
